How far does a $70,000 salary go in Tallahassee? Estimated income taxes on that gross salary total approximately $7,241 per year — Florida levies no state income tax, so that figure covers federal tax only. Subtract rent for a 2-bedroom apartment ($1,352/month based on HUD Fair Market Rents for the Tallahassee metro area) and the estimated annual take-home is $46,535, or roughly $3,878 per month for everything else: food, transportation, savings, and discretionary spending.

The Tallahassee metro has a cost of living index of 82.9 according to the Bureau of Economic Analysis Regional Price Parities (national average = 100). At 17% below the national average, Tallahassee is a genuinely affordable metro where everyday expenses stretch further than in most cities.

At a $70,000 salary, the estimated 2-bedroom rent in Tallahassee represents approximately 23% of gross income. That falls comfortably below the 30% rent-burden guideline, a healthy position for building savings. Florida's zero income tax helps offset the rent burden compared to otherwise similar cities that also levy state income tax.
